Catriona Guthrie

Session Topic: Programme-led 3 Year Raised & Earned Income Streams

I started life in commercial theatre selling ice creams on Les Miserables where I quickly got a buzz for ancillary income – I started working closely on merchandise, VIP tours and general retail. I spent 3 years working operational roles before joining the Ambassador Theatre Group to manage all one off hires of their West End Venues. This was a relatively small income stream for ATG when I joined but grew to a full time department by the time I moved on, closely linked to the mainstream programming arm. I then went on to kickstart the hires business at the Lyric Hammersmith after the completion of a multi-million pound capital project which opened up a whole new wing of spaces for hire.

I now work for Battersea Arts Centre, joining shortly after the Grand Hall reopened, managing all income generating activities. This covers events, catering, bars, commercial programming and our co-working space, The Scratch Hub. My proudest moment was working closely with the NHS to launch a community vaccination centre at BAC during Covid.
